Commit Graph

354 Commits (develop)

Author SHA1 Message Date
ta264 76db27e8c2 New: Add old ids, artist aliases and genres
5 years ago
ta264 368363de96 Fixed: Prevent two Artists pointing to same ArtistMetadata
5 years ago
ta264 166fc90454 New: Only scan files that are new or updated (#760)
5 years ago
Qstick 1212578c45
Fixed: Migration 23 doesn't set Track.ArtistMetadataId (#756)
5 years ago
ta264 59cc5584c6 Fixed: Slower startup loop on DB initialization failure
5 years ago
Qstick d4d9146599
New: Health Check Failure Notifications (#609)
5 years ago
ta264 d6b4c4a9ed
Partially recover databases for users for bad 023 migration (#670)
5 years ago
Qstick 42c16c227e
New: Import List Exclusions (#608)
5 years ago
Qstick 3f064c94b9
New: Release Profiles, Frontend updates (#580)
5 years ago
ta264 bb02d73c42 Whole album matching and fingerprinting (#592)
5 years ago
ta264 9185223f53 Fix more issues with migration 23 (#577)
5 years ago
Taloth Saldono 38507e6eb0 Fixed: Excessive memory usage due to sqlite cache configuration.
5 years ago
ta264 6723f32abb WIP: Fix migration to DB version 23 (#571)
6 years ago
ta264 c392569a63 New: Update DB to store all releases for an album (#517)
6 years ago
Qstick 8465c2d227 Fixed: Replace one stupid hack with another.
6 years ago
Qstick 27736649c2
New: Import List Tags (#505)
6 years ago
Qstick 64a8d02f77
New: Server Side UI Filtering, Error Boundaries (#501)
6 years ago
Qstick a069ce40ad Fix: NMA Migration issue
6 years ago
Qstick 2a992f6c2b Fixed: Remove MediaBrowser metadata and pushalot
6 years ago
Qstick 499af45566
Added: Monkey Audio and WavPack support (#455)
6 years ago
Qstick e6a43b2dc0
New: Added album disambiguation to UI and Naming [ex. Weezer (Blue Album)] (#431)
6 years ago
Qstick ff77eab156
Chagned: Remove NMA Notifications (#371)
6 years ago
Qstick e06858e4bf Sonarr pulls (#310)
6 years ago
Qstick e73936184b
Fixed: Change Host GUID, other Sonarr references (#307)
6 years ago
Qstick f6a1f5142a
Changed: Cleanup indexer files, Remove fanzub (#305)
6 years ago
Qstick 3e0d0f17f2 Fixed: Add Validation for Import lists, Correct Language/Metadata profiles
6 years ago
Qstick 226f884233
New: Grouped Album Import Notification (#265)
6 years ago
Qstick df4e1e9b26
Added: Add Release Status to Metadata Profile, Default to Official Only (#250)
6 years ago
Qstick 7354e02bff
New: Custom Filtering for UI (#234)
6 years ago
Qstick fe56c62a2b New: Include total space with root folders
6 years ago
Qstick c105c9a65e
New: Import Lists Base (#196)
6 years ago
Qstick 8cb8059b2f Add Skyhook for Searching by Album
6 years ago
Qstick 960330a004 Fixed: Albums not loading after 0.2.0.233
6 years ago
Qstick 26ef43f302
New: Manually Edit/Override Album Release (#181)
6 years ago
Qstick 74f433d4f0 New: Added tests for DB Converters
6 years ago
Qstick 744742b5ff New: UI Updates (Backup Restore in App, Profile Cloning)
6 years ago
Tynan CR 1368dd6a53 Fix: Quality range definitions in kbps (#157)
7 years ago
Qstick 532e14040b Fix: DatabaseCorruptException should slow startup loop
7 years ago
Qstick b63d9d0146
Fixes Misc Issues with Album Metadata Extrafiles (#145)
7 years ago
Qstick 27d65937c0 UI Updates, Separate Auto and Manual Searches per Indexer
7 years ago
Qstick a6882e7bdd DB Migration Check for Users not on current DB
7 years ago
Qstick 5b7339cd73
Add Metadata Profiles (#132)
7 years ago
Qstick 10b8174726
Extend Qualities and Setup Default Groups (#127)
7 years ago
Qstick e8d44d1cc2
Add DB Version to About Page (#124)
7 years ago
Qstick 21428cba6f
Medium Support (Multi-disc Albums), Quality Grouping (#121)
7 years ago
Qstick c2ee23b6d9 Fixed: Naming of 002 Migration
7 years ago
Qstick f09ef025c5 Fixed: Improved database backup journal handling
7 years ago
Qstick 13bfb73ee9 Upstream Changes to DownloadClients and Indexers
7 years ago
Qstick f1b1904e07 Update DB Schema, Change Artist Slugs, Rework SubtitleFiles to LyricFiles
7 years ago
Qstick a80360f6fd Remove Remaining TV Code
7 years ago
Qstick 38cbb2114f Refactor ExtraFile/MetadataFile Services (#104)
7 years ago
Qstick a956e22ce1 Remove SeriesStats Reference and other Series Mapping
7 years ago
Qstick f8f988a083 Misc Sonarr Pulls
7 years ago
Qstick f812302aa5 More Work on Album Filtering per Artist
7 years ago
Qstick b963f2aa82 Add prelim work for Album Filtering
7 years ago
Qstick ed3b47d76a Support for Artist Disambiguation and Type
7 years ago
Qstick 5003cd8a14 Rename More Sonarr References
7 years ago
Qstick 729d1142b0 Log TrackImport and TrackFileDeleted to History
7 years ago
Qstick d2bafd4605 Add Support for Artist Links from Metadata
7 years ago
Qstick 95051cbd63 Initial Commit Rework
7 years ago
Qstick 2c42fc19e5 Rename Drone Factory Config Keys (#70)
7 years ago
Qstick 8569084255 Refactor and Enable Renaming for Album and Artist Files (#61)
7 years ago
Qstick 337f74a184 Refactor Blacklist for Album Releases (#48)
7 years ago
Qstick 1e4d9480e9 Implement Release Parsing, Decision Engine, and Downloading (#35)
7 years ago
Qstick d8ea0a3243 Many UI and API Improvements (#8)
7 years ago
Qstick fe58f54ad4 NamingConfig Refactor
7 years ago
Qstick a8ac1f3adc Album Repo Work
7 years ago
Qstick 15b70ede7c Track Mapping Fixes
7 years ago
Qstick 0f3c355381 New DB Schema
7 years ago
Joseph Milazzo fbb6691ea1 Implemented Tracks and ability to save to the DB. Updated SkyHook to support ArtistSlug.
7 years ago
Joseph Milazzo a09d5d0b69 Switched over to using Spotify API for meta data. This will require deleting DB to start using.
7 years ago
Joseph Milazzo b481bc6e45 Partially implemented ArtistRefreshCommand. In order to move forward, API may need to be switched to Spotify.
7 years ago
Joseph Milazzo f97ed62fae Partially implemented artist overview. Needs review
7 years ago
mdespain bebb82ec9f Fixing my epic fail of not setting the columns to allow null.
7 years ago
Matthew Despain e03af77375 Adding music related columns to NamingConfig table.
7 years ago
Joseph Milazzo 5ee1077e1e DB now stores Artists. DB schema may need small tweaks.
7 years ago
Joseph Milazzo f2a8336b31 Search to add DB flow is error free but the artist doesn't add.
7 years ago
Joseph Milazzo fa52eabb79 Almost finished linking frontend to backend. A few issues with DB mapping to work out.
7 years ago
Joseph Milazzo ce62cff57d Changed the db to represent compilations. By default a track will have a single albumId and a list of artistIds. If the album is a compilation, we will use Various Artists to align with Plex, iTunes, and Amazon.
7 years ago
Joseph Milazzo 9ce71ff698 Added Music models and basic database
7 years ago
Matthew Despain 20c8dec50a First round of refactoring.
7 years ago
Taloth Saldono ec7f749541 Tweaked default config for extra files import.
7 years ago
Mark McDowall 1b39911135 True/False for config settings value
7 years ago
Mark McDowall 6aaefae2d5 New: Explicit toggle for importing extra files
7 years ago
Mark McDowall 081c5fc332 Broken ExtraFiles migration due to extentionless files
7 years ago
Mark McDowall 47915d5e05 Fixed: Bad extension when importing extra files
7 years ago
Taloth Saldono 2855090005 Fixed: Removed Womble indexer.
7 years ago
Taloth Saldono 060b9f6fd1 Fixed: Updated BTN api url.
7 years ago
Taloth Saldono 49d0d4c357 Renamed DownloadStation implementation to TorrentDownloadStation.
7 years ago
Taloth Saldono 47b1157b96 Fixed: Permanently removed kickass rss/api implementation.
7 years ago
Keivan Beigi f25bfe9d28
don't log migrations during regular DB tests
7 years ago
Keivan Beigi 73840dcacc The great logger.Error cleanup!
8 years ago
Keivan Beigi 0214c8e0f0 Removed unused using statements
8 years ago
Keivan Beigi aba613acd1 Because it's 2016!
8 years ago
Mark McDowall 5f2aeb0cea Fixed: Failing database migration of metadata files without extensions
8 years ago
Mark McDowall a486bff40b Fixed: Migrations using old SQLite versions (Prior to 3.7.15)
8 years ago
Mark McDowall 2e96c4e798 New: Parse existing subtitles and extra files
8 years ago
Taloth Saldono 713e109bc9 Fixed api blacklist, history, wanted/missing and wanted/cutoff requiring sortKey, now defaulting to an appropriate value (airDateUtc/date desc for most).
8 years ago
Taloth Saldono ff6737314f Added additional index to episodes table to speed up certain queries.
8 years ago
Taloth Saldono bc94a7f921 Fixed: Forcibly disable kat when using the wrong domain.
8 years ago
Mark McDowall 857d661ff1 Fixed: Recreate log database if migration fails
8 years ago
Mark McDowall 942be364dc Treat XEM aliases as SceneSeasonNumber
8 years ago
Taloth Saldono f25f5abced Cleaned up 2160p changes and added migration and tests.
8 years ago
Taloth Saldono bdb1076100 Updated db migration testing framework so we only run migrations up to the one we're testing.
8 years ago
Taloth Saldono 6a90035a4c Updated NLog to v4.2.3.
8 years ago
Taloth Saldono 68540cb479 Certain log messages didn't include the exception.
8 years ago
Keivan Beigi 6e105ce2c6 upgraded nuget packages
9 years ago
Mark McDowall 7921dd3f96 Fixed: Removed Titans of TV tracker
9 years ago
Taloth Saldono 84c7f4cd8c Added support for tvmaze.
9 years ago
Mark McDowall 192d001b61 New: Option to remove illegal characters
9 years ago
Taloth Saldono ccfa13e383 Replaced built-in valuetypes with language keywords.
9 years ago
Taloth Saldono f2a70677e4 New: Will now temporarily stop using an indexer if the indexer reported an error.
9 years ago
Taloth Saldono 6d046a8df8 Fixed: Extrapolate scene numbering but won't auto import.
9 years ago
Taloth Saldono 23bd9440b3 Removed duplicate file.
9 years ago
Mark McDowall 0f2bba0615 Custom scripts
9 years ago
Keivan Beigi a143c0b75e Updated migration number to 90
9 years ago
Keivan Beigi 36f97329ff Update the kickass url to https://kat.cr
9 years ago
Mark McDowall 873fadbcaa Fix the build
9 years ago
Mark McDowall 370406c3de Use a list for ChannelTags and DeviceIds in Pushbullet settings
9 years ago
Taloth Saldono c9d0bc7148 Fixed: Removed Eztv-like api support entirely since TorrentRss is now available.
9 years ago
Mark McDowall 77e9493ccf Improved PushBullet implementation (v2 API, multiple devices, channels)
9 years ago
Mark McDowall 155c82c199 Season pass overhaul
9 years ago
Taloth Saldono dc91fa0206 Fixed: Added /transmission/ part to UrlBase in Transmission settings making it configurable.
9 years ago
Taloth Saldono ab1e82414b Fixed: Unlimited MaxSize and increased granularity.
9 years ago
Lars Johnsen a79fc94a54 Compilation: Fix case inconsistencies
9 years ago
Mark McDowall bc03ad2a18 Blacklisting torrents and using more info to evaluate matches
9 years ago
Taloth Saldono 2a83088045 Changed the way the Database is registered with TinyIoC to make Logdb and future cachedb more accessible.
9 years ago
Taloth Saldono 4ca8178ca8 Add db name to Vacuum log message.
9 years ago
Mark McDowall 9a629c2fc6 Display names for Notifications
9 years ago
Taloth 42a3ff2625 Merge pull request #206 from Sonarr/osxfullfsync
9 years ago
Mark McDowall 638e3ca898 Command queue
9 years ago
Taloth aa7aa3ce61 Merge pull request #218 from Sonarr/fanzub-url
9 years ago
Taloth Saldono 799f6034c7 Fixed: Removed hardcoded dot prefix from the transmission category, making it configurable via the settings instead.
9 years ago
Taloth Saldono 4036654f3f New: Fanzub url can now be modified (to be used only with alternative sites implementing the same api)
9 years ago
Taloth Saldono dea58ed663 Fixed: Changed sqlite to use full fsync on osx to reduce the chance of corruption at the cost of some performance.
9 years ago
Mark McDowall 33ed76556f Deduping tags only updates affected models
9 years ago
Mark McDowall b7e609a7d5 De-dupe Tags
9 years ago
Mark McDowall 05ee57a972 New: options when adding series, including the ability to search for all missing episodes
9 years ago
Mark McDowall 3c756348eb New: Forms authentication
9 years ago
Mark McDowall 090ba3bb86 Fixed: Removed Animezb indexer
10 years ago
Keivan Beigi 3dcfcbb400 made sqlite version explicit in the connection string.
10 years ago
Keivan Beigi 8921cbf3b1 forcing lib update on upgrade
10 years ago
Mark McDowall 157124df89 Fixed: Disable EZTV when using the default URL
10 years ago
Keivan Beigi 9d8011042e fixed: changed Journaling for osx to prevent db corruption
10 years ago
Mark McDowall efbe052b26 Fixed: Remove bad ratings from trakt
10 years ago
Keivan Beigi a6d34caf2c New: Rebuilt Completed/Failed download handling from scratch
10 years ago
Keivan Beigi 0a341199a8 safer log configuration
10 years ago
Mark McDowall 7ac6fc98a9 New: Add Unknown Quality to profile (advanced)
10 years ago
Keivan Beigi 0be8f55a2f Cleaned up using directive
10 years ago
Keivan Beigi 78aa91c170 Added StringLiteral as an acceptable identifier for sqlite migrations
10 years ago